Dylan...
...colours in this case are the collective name for the patches worn by Hells Angels, Satans Slaves, Warlocks and other bike gangs.
This event has been plagued in the past by gang wars and violence (tho not for a few years now). Banning the wearing of colours does not ban the individuals, but does make fisticuffs a lot less likely.
